MIDIMix in Ableton
The Akai MIDImix is a controller that was primarily designed for 1:1 integration with Ableton Live and this also includes the LED programming for Ableton.

MIDIMix in Third Party DAWs/Apps
However, owing to popular demand, we published a free software editor to make this product available to third-party DAW applications, this means the MIDImix can still operate as a generic MIDI controller/Control Surface, and its suitable to use with other DAW's, but manual mapping will be required for bespoke control.
LED Feedback Support
The LED's on the MIDIMix rely on two-way communication between the controller and the DAW. This is why they function in Ableton - because of the built in script programming.
LED feedback support unfortunately cannot be guaranteed to work in every 3rd party DAW/software as some of these platforms may be lacking the correct programming for LED communication.
